WebJan 19, 2024 · Diabetic ketoacidosis (DKA) is an acute, major, life-threatening complication of diabetes that mainly occurs in patients with type 1 diabetes, but it is not uncommon in some patients with type 2 diabetes. This condition is a complex disordered metabolic state characterized by hyperglycemia, ketoacidosis, and ketonuria. WebDiabetic ketoacidosis (DKA) is a potentially life-threatening acute complication of type 1 diabetes caused by insulin deficiency. It is characterized by raised blood glucose (hyperglycemia), metabolic acidosis, and increased blood/urine ketones. Diabetic ketoacidosis (DKA) is a condition in which the body burns fat instead of glucose. If there is no insulin to funnel glucose to the cells, the body must burn fat.
